In today's fast-paced world, efficient and accessible communication is paramount. Wovenware worked with Claro to modernize its customer communication systems, enabling the seamless conversion of email messages to text-based SMS. Today, vTexto enables Claro to create messages as emails, which are then translated into SMS text and sent out to thousands of customers. In its first two years of operation, Claro was able to send out 35 million messages and counting.

Claro and Wovenware Transform Customer Communication

Utilizing a Microservices architecture, Wovenware designed an SMS app that enabled Claro to create a streamlined process that eliminates the need for additional messaging apps or complex integrations.

Together, Claro and Wovenware have redefined communication norms by bridging the gap between email and SMS.

The challenges
and insights

• Finding a way to transform email messaging into an easy-to-use SMS app.

• Deliver critical messages about service downtime or maintenance requirements to customers in the ways they’re most accustomed to.

• Provide graphical dashboards with summary details to monitor operation and usage.​

• Ensure app and customer information security.​

• Develop a console for monitoring the microservices and container orchestration services that the application runs.

The Wovenware Approach

Wovenware implemented a microservices architecture approach to quickly develop an SMS-to-text solution that is scalable, flexible and easy to maintain. Building the solution upon the cloud-based Microsoft Azure platform allows Claro and its customers to only pay for infrastructure used, and current versions are always available, including security updates that would take a lot of time to be implemented on-premise.

Building it Right

Our team analyzed Claro vTexto's requirements and leveraging the flexibility of a microservices architecture, we developed a robust messaging system that exceeded expectations.The microservices approach enabled vTexto to be created quickly since it decomposes applications into manageable services that are faster to develop. Different teams worked on different components simultaneously without having to wait for one team to finish one section before another one could start.

❝Our customers prefer mobile texts as the primary way to receive updates and news about our services, yet automating the process of converting texts into SMS format and seamlessly communicating with millions of customers required a major upgrade to our legacy system.❞

